释义 | adazzleadj. Dazzling. Usually with with.Only in predicative use. ΘΚΠ the world > matter > light > intensity of light > [adjective] > dazzling or glaring blazinga1387 piercinga1400 sulȝart1513 dazzling1581 overbright1587 glaring?c1600 bisson1604 quick1609 glary1632 severe1648 overpowering1700 aglare1712 adazzle1832 bedazzling1852 unbeholdable1855 braying1922 1832 Blackwood's Edinb. Mag. Feb. 281 Every line shall be a line of light—all a-dazzle with appropriate words. 1877 G. M. Hopkins Poems (1967) 70 With swift, slow; sweet, sour; adazzle, dim. 1923 W. Deeping Secret Sanctuary xxix. 302 Snow..lay on the hedges..and all the hillsides were adazzle with it as the sun rose. 1988 S. R. Lawhead Merlin ii. iii. 184 It was a glorious day, all sun-bright and adazzle with lights off the lake.
